Baghdad Bounedjah’s stellar performance earned him the prestigious Man of the Match title. The high-stakes duel concluded with both teams settling for a 2-2 draw, and Bounedjah’s standout efforts on the pitch garnered well-deserved recognition.
The match unfolded with Burkina Faso’s Mohamed Konaté breaking the deadlock with a goal in the 45th + 3 minute, putting the Stallions in an advantageous position.
However, it was Baghdad Bounedjah who showcased his goal-scoring prowess, leveling the score for the Fennecs with a crucial goal in the 51st minute.
As the intensity heightened, Bertrand Traoré restored Burkina Faso’s lead by successfully converting a penalty in the 71st minute.
Undeterred, the Al Sadd SC striker, Baghdad Bounedjah, rose to the occasion once again. In a stunning display of skill and determination, he found the back of the net twice, rescuing Algeria from the brink of defeat with a late equalizer in the 90th + 5 minute.
For his remarkable contribution to Algeria’s comeback, Baghdad Bounedjah was rightfully bestowed with the Man of the Match trophy for the Algeria vs Burkina Faso clash.
